vm_insnhelper.h (CI_SET_FASTPATH): add new parameter enabled'. If enable' is 0 then CI_SET_FASTPATH() doesn't work. And add new configuration option OPT_CALL_FASTPATH. If this macro was defined by 0, then CI_SET_FASTPATH() doesn't work any more.
vm_insnhelper.c (vm_call_method): Pass 0' for enabled' parameter of CI_SET_FASTPATH if this method is protected.
enabled'. Ifenable' is 0 then CI_SET_FASTPATH() doesn't work.And add new configuration option OPT_CALL_FASTPATH. If this macro
was defined by 0, then CI_SET_FASTPATH() doesn't work any more.
0' forenabled' parameterof CI_SET_FASTPATH if this method is protected.
git-svn-id: svn+ssh://ci.ruby-lang.org/ruby/trunk@37197 b2dd03c8-39d4-4d8f-98ff-823fe69b080e